I'm also experiencing fatal crashes in the new 64 bit version much earlier than the OP. Currently I am entirely locked out of the game. As soon as I moved into the first screen of Mithalas Cathedral the game crashed. Now it crashes on startup when it (I assume) attempts to restore my progress upon loading. I could remove the app and reinstall, but then I will lose all my saves/progress. Happy to provide the crash reports if you would like them. iPad Mini 4, iOS 10.3.3.

The replay value of this game is so high... I keep coming back to it over and over. So hopefully you can fix these issues. It's an amazing game.
